Comparative study of the methods for controlling a stand-alone voltage source inverter with a fourth leg (4-leg VSI) based on scalar pulse width modulation (PWM) and Finite control set model predictive control (FCS-MPC) as part of an autonomous power supply system are presented. The main purpose is to control 4-Leg VSI to provide balanced load voltage with lower total harmonic distortion. The discrete-time model of the autonomous 4-Leg VSI with output LC filter is pointed out for predicting the output voltage at a varying load. The PID controller is employed to provide the control reference signal for the PWM. The performances of the two control methods in tracking the load voltage under steady state and transient conditions are analyzed.
